The night before a semi-long trip with our 5th Wheel, my uconnect stopped responding correctly to input. I reset the system just to be annoyed even more because the map showed me several hundred miles from where we were actually at (it corrected itself several hours later). I have had minor problems with the uconnect system but nothing to get your panties in a bunch over. Now, I can't even tell the system to play a certain channel because the touchscreen isn't working properly. I don't mind verbally telling the truck what to do but there are many commands that can only be entered manually. Does anyone know of a way to calibrate the touchscreen or do you think I'm going to have to replace the whole thing? We'll be heading back home in a few days and would rather not take it in for service because while, the mechanics are great with mechanical work, they don't do so well with the electronics.
